How Commercial Water Removal Actually Works
When water damage occurs in your commercial property, it’s essential to act quickly. Our team’s process begins with a thorough assessment of the damage, using advanced equipment to detect hidden moisture and assess the extent of the damage. We then develop a customized drying protocol, taking into account the type of water, the affected area’s size, and the local climate. Our technicians will contain the area to prevent further damage and contamination, and we’ll work tirelessly to restore your property to its pre-loss condition.
Step 1: Assessment and Containment
We’ll send a team of experts to your property to assess the damage and contain the affected area. Our technicians will use specialized equipment to detect hidden moisture and assess the extent of the damage. We’ll work quickly to contain the area, preventing further damage and contamination.
Step 2: Water Extraction and Drying
Our team will use heavy-duty water extraction equipment to remove excess water from the affected area. We’ll then set up a drying protocol, using specialized equipment to remove moisture from the air and surfaces. Our technicians will work tirelessly to dry the area, ensuring minimal downtime and maximum efficiency.
Step 3: Cleaning and Sanitizing
Once the area is dry, our team will clean and sanitize the affected surfaces to prevent mold and bacterial growth. We’ll use specialized equipment to remove any remaining moisture and contaminants, ensuring a safe and healthy environment for your employees and customers.
Step 4: Restoration and Reconstruction
Our team will work with you to restore your property to its pre-loss condition. We’ll repair or replace damaged materials, ensuring a seamless transition back to normal operations. Warning Signs You Need Commercial Water Removal
Catching these signs early can save you money and prevent bigger problems down the line. Don’t ignore these warning signs, they’re your property’s way of telling you something’s wrong. Our team’s here to help you identify the signs and take action before it’s too late.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, persistent odors can be a sign of hidden moisture and mold growth. Don’t ignore these smells, they can show a more significant problem lurking beneath the surface.
Water Stains on Ceilings and Walls
Water stains can be a sign of a leak or water damage. Don’t wait until the damage is more extensive, address the issue quickly to prevent further damage.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age or uneven moisture levels. Don’t ignore these signs, they can show a more significant problem with your property’s foundation or structural integrity.
Unexplained Mold Growth
Mold growth can be a sign of hidden moisture and poor ventilation. Don’t ignore these signs, mold can spread quickly and cause serious health problems.
Unusual Noises or Creaks
Unusual noises or creaks can be a sign of structural damage or shifting foundations. Don’t ignore these signs, they can show a more significant problem with your property’s foundation or structural integrity.
High Humidity Levels
High humidity levels can be a sign of poor ventilation or hidden moisture. Don’t ignore these signs, high humidity can lead to mold growth, structural damage, and other problems.
Commercial Water Removal v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small leak in a single room | Yes | No | DIY is fine for small, contained leaks. |
| Large-scale water damage in multiple rooms | No | Yes | Professional help is needed for large-scale water damage to ensure thorough drying and restoration. |
| Hidden moisture in walls or ceilings | No | Yes | Hidden moisture needs specialized equipment and expertise to detect and address. |
| Water damage with mold growth | No | Yes | Mold growth needs professional handling to prevent further contamination and health risks. |
| Water damage with structural damage | No | Yes | Structural damage needs professional expertise to ensure safe and effective repair. |
| Water damage with electrical or gas issues | No | Yes | Electrical or gas issues need professional handling to ensure safety and prevent further damage. |

Commercial Water Removal Cost In Plymouth, MN
Prices for commercial water removal services vary based on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Plymouth, MN.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ction and drying | $500 – $2,500 | The size of the affected area and the type of equipment needed. |
| Moisture detection and assessment | $100 – $500 | The complexity of the assessment and the equipment needed. |
| Containment and isolation | $200 – $1,000 | The size of the affected area and the materials needed. |
| Cleaning and sanitizing | $300 – $1,500 | The extent of the damage and the equipment needed. |
| Restoration and reconstruction | $1,000 – $5,000 | The extent of the damage and the materials needed. |
| Equipment rental and labor | $500 – $2,000 | The type and quantity of equipment needed and the labor required. |
Exact pricing depends on an on-site assessment, and free estimates are available upon request.
